Is a Tummy Tuck and a Breast Implant with Lift to Risky to Do in One Procedure?
Combining breast augmentation and tummy tuck
Hello,
Combining two moderate operations is a matter of scale, proportion, and complexity. We always weigh efficiency of the time savings of combining operations versus the increased risk and stress and possibly tougher recovery.
If it patient’s ambitions for augmentation are modest and she is very suitable for an abdominoplasty, i.e., good muscle tone and largely lax skin without a great deal of fat, then the operations being combined is generally a pretty good fit.
Naturally making these pronouncements at a distance without seeing a patient must be followed by an in-person evaluation. Best of luck!
